Panasonic LUMIX DMC-FZ100 Specifications

General IconGeneral
Optical Zoom24x
Digital Zoom4x
Screen Size3.0 inches
Video RecordingYes
LCD Screen Resolution460, 000 dots
Weight612 g
Sensor Size1/2.33 inches
Maximum Aperturef/2.8 - f/5.2
Focal Length4.5 - 108 mm
ISO Range100 - 6400
ISO SensitivityAuto, 100, 200, 400, 800, 1600
Shutter Speed60 - 1/2000 sec
Video Resolution1920 x 1080
Battery TypeLithium-Ion
Battery LifeApprox. 410 shots
Sensor Resolution14.1 Megapixel
Effective Pixels14.1 Megapixel
